Hello! My name is Louizie. I'm from Brazil and have 9+ years of childcare experience with newborns through school-age children. I was a live-in nanny in Annapolis, MD, for 4 years, caring for four children, including a newborn. I also cared for a 2-year-old boy with autism, cleft lip, and feeding challenges, assisting with his feeding tube, therapies, sensory activities, speech, and motor development. For the past 4 years, I've been with my current family in VA, starting with 18 months and later caring for her newborn siblings, now ages 2 and 1. I have extensive experience with newborn care, sleep routines, feeding, milestones, potty training, and postpartum support. I hold a degree in Psychology and have a strong understanding of child development, behavior, and learning. I am CPR certified, a non-smoker, have my own car, speak English and Portuguese fluently, and have excellent references. I'd love to connect!
